Joseph Myers
5070b0e66c Fix read_ranges for 32-bit long
bfd/dwarf2.c:read_ranges compares bfd_vma values against -1UL, which
doesn't work correctly when long is 32-bit and bfd_vma is 64-bit
(observed as "nm -l" being very slow for mingw64 host; probably causes
issues on 32-bit hosts as well as IL32LLP64 cases such as mingw64).
Fix by using (bfd_vma) -1 in place of -1UL, as done elsewhere.

Alan Modra
d4a8b80189 Resetting section vma after _bfd_dwarf2_find_nearest_line
There are failure paths in _bfd_dwarf2_slurp_debug_info that can
result in altered section vmas.  Also, when setting ET_REL section
vmas it's not too difficult to handle cases where the original vma was
non-zero, so do that too.

This patch was really in response to an addr2line buffer overflow
processing a fuzzed mips relocatable object file.  The file had a
number of .debug_info sections with relocations that included lo16 and
hi16 relocs, and in that order.  At least one section VMA was
non-zero.  This resulted in processing of DWARF info twice, once via
the call to _bfd_dwarf2_find_nearest_line in
_bfd_mips_elf_find_nearest_line, and because that failed leaving VMAs
altered, the second via the call in _bfd_elf_find_nearest_line.  The
first call left entries on mips_hi16_list pointing at buffers
allocated during the first call, the second call processed the
mips_hi16_list after the buffers had been freed.  (At least when
running with asan and under valgrind.  Under gdb with a non-asan
addr2line the second call allocated exactly the same buffer and the
bug didn't show.)  Now I don't really care too much what happens with
fuzzed files, but the logic in _bfd_dwarf2_find_nearest_line is meant
to result in only one read of .debug_info, not multiple reads of the
same info when there are errors.  This patch fixes that problem.

	* dwarf2.c (struct adjusted_section): Add orig_vma.
	(unset_sections): Reset vma to it.
	(place_sections): Handle non-zero vma too.  Save orig_vma.
	(_bfd_dwarf2_slurp_debug_info): Tidy.  Correct outdated comment.
	On error returns after calling place_sections, call
	unset_sections.
	(_bfd_dwarf2_find_nearest_line_with_alt): Simplify call to
	unset_sections.

Alan Modra
3094c89e9c PR29573, addr2line doesn't display file/line for local symbols
The DWARF standard is clear that DW_AT_linkage_name is optional.
Compilers may not provide the attribute on functions and variables,
even though the language mangles names.  g++ does not for local
variables and functions.  Without DW_AT_linkage_name, mangled object
file symbols can't be directly matched against the source-level
DW_AT_name in DWARF info.  One possibility is demangling the object
file symbols, but that comes with its own set of problems:
1) A demangler might not be available for the compiler/language.
2) Demangling doesn't give the source function name as stored in
   DW_AT_name.  Class and template parameters must be stripped at
   least.

So this patch takes a simpler approach.  A symbol matches DWARF info
if the DWARF address matches the symbol address, and if the symbol
name contains the DWARF name as a sub-string.  Very likely the name
matching is entirely superfluous.

	PR 29573
	* dwarf.c (lookup_symbol_in_function_table): Match a symbol
	containing the DWARF source name as a substring.
	(lookup_symbol_in_variable_table): Likewise.
	(_bfd_dwarf2_find_nearest_line_with_alt): If stash_find_line_fast
	returns false, fall back to comp_unit_find_line.

Steinar H. Gunderson
b43771b045 add a trie to map quickly from address range to compilation unit
When using perf to profile large binaries, _bfd_dwarf2_find_nearest_line()
becomes a hotspot, as perf wants to get line number information
(for inline-detection purposes) for each and every sample. In Chromium
in particular (the content_shell binary), this entails going through
475k address ranges, which takes a long time when done repeatedly.

Add a radix-256 trie over the address space to quickly map address to
compilation unit spaces; for content_shell, which is 1.6 GB when some
(but not full) debug information turned is on, we go from 6 ms to
0.006 ms (6 µs) for each lookup from address to compilation unit, a 1000x
speedup.

There is a modest RAM increase of 180 MB in this binary (the existing
linked list over ranges uses about 10 MB, and the entire perf job uses
between 2–3 GB for a medium-size profile); for smaller binaries with few
ranges, there should be hardly any extra RAM usage at all.
